You can apply for an IPO through our platform using UPI as the payment mechanism. Enter your UPI ID, select the lot size, and approve the mandate on your UPI app.
SLBM allows long-term investors to lend their idle shares for a fee, and enables short-sellers to borrow shares to meet their delivery obligations. As a SEBI registered broker, SBJ facilitates these transactions on the exchange platform.
As per current exchange rules, all open ITM stock options at expiry are subject to compulsory physical delivery. You must either have the necessary funds or the required shares. To avoid physical delivery, it is recommended to square off positions before expiry.
MTF allows you to buy stocks by paying only a fraction of the total trade value(margin), while SBJ Multicom funds the rest. This leverages your capital. Interest is charged on the borrowed amount. You must pledge the purchased shares in favor of the broker to avail this facility.
INVESTOR ALERT :
1. Stockbrokers can accept securities as margin from clients only by way of pledge in the depository system w.e.f. September 01, 2020.
2. Update your email id and mobile number with your stockbroker / depository participant and receive OTP directly from depository on your email id and / or mobile number to create pledge.
3. Check your securities / MF / bonds in the consolidated account statement issued by NSDL / CDSL every month. .......... Issued in the interest of Investor.
4. No need to issue cheques by investors while subscribing to IPO. Just write the bank account number and sign in the application form to authorise your bank to make payment in case of allotment. No worries for refund as the money remains in investor\'s account.
